規格
| 屬性 | 價值 |
| Supplier | Texas Instruments |
| Package | Tape & Reel (TR),Cut Tape (CT) |
| ProductStatus | Obsolete |
| OutputType | Transistor Driver |
| Function | Step-Down |
| OutputConfiguration | Positive |
| Topology | Buck |
| NumberofOutputs | 1 |
| OutputPhases | 1 |
| Voltage-Supply(Vcc/Vdd) | 3V ~ 6V |
| Frequency-Switching | 50kHz ~ 1MHz |
| DutyCycle(Max) | 80% |
| SynchronousRectifier | Yes |
| ClockSync | No |
| ControlFeatures | Current Limit, Enable, Frequency Control, Power Good, Soft Start, Tracking |
| OperatingTemperature | -40°C ~ 125°C (TJ) |
| MountingType | Surface Mount |
| Package/Case | 14-TSSOP (0.173, 4.40mm Width) |
